Review based on the BJCP2208 guidelines (style 18B). Bottle 33 cl - Batch L0012015. AROMA: mild sweet caramelized malt with slight cereal hull notes. spicy alcohol aroma. very faint esters and no hop aromas. APPEARANCE: ruby body with orange highlights and clear. medium ivory head and creamy, with medium retention. TASTE: mild sweet malty flavour with slight bready notes. cereal hull flavour. esters not discernible. low bitterness with a semi-dry finish and tannic (from cereal hull) aftertaste. PALATE: medium-low to low body. slight alcohol warmth. OVERALL: a good start that needs a bit of improvement on the complexity of aromas and flavours.
